in 02 the L61 2.2 ecotec was the engine for the LS Sport (this was the last year of the Z24 which had the LD9 2.4), from 03-05 the only engine available was the L61.

my car was originally a 2.2 LN2 (the ohv engine with the exhaust on the "front"), then i swapped to the L61 ecotec, and I now have an LSJ bottom end with the cav trans (getrag F23) and the L61 head.
